US television market shrank 9 percent in 2013
Feb 7, 2014 – The U.S. television market fell a steep 9 percent in 2013 despite the usual last-minute rally during the holiday season in the fourth quarter, which failed to compensate for low demand among Americans throughout the year, according to IHS.

Internet capable TVs in 22% of Australian homes
Feb 7, 2014 – OzTAM has announced the release of its Q313 Australian Multi-Screen Report. Internet capable TVs are now in 22 per cent of homes. With the analogue switch-off imminent, 99 per cent of homes had converted to DTT by Q3 2013.

Entropic Reports Fourth Quarter and Fiscal Year 2013 Results
Feb 5, 2014 – Entropic (Nasdaq:ENTR) has reported fourth quarter results. Net revenues for the year ended December 31, 2013 were $259.4 million, a decrease of 19% from the $321.7 million reported for the year ended December 31, 2012.
